Output bd10304a295b3ea2ae694ec1bdb15e2a95eb0507f8cca96b4c95dfdb832ec30f:0

value
9098584476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3a3cd78291544c4bc12e50c58bcf0b90740d02 OP_EQUAL
address
2NEnHDyn3fPwfT6ezoLkpErjuHjRrQJGhbU
transaction
bd10304a295b3ea2ae694ec1bdb15e2a95eb0507f8cca96b4c95dfdb832ec30f